WebYou can upload JPEG photos (files ending in jpg. and .jpeg) or HEIC photo-files with a size that goes from 20 kB to 100 MB and PNG photos (between 40 kB and 100 MB in size) using all devices and upload methods. Please note that your photo file must be in the sRGB colourspace, as other colourspaces such as aRGB and CMYK will be printed differently. WebOct 14, 2024 · This works on Windows 11, too. First, locate an HEIC file in File Explorer on your computer and double-click it. If you’re asked which application you want to open it in, select “Photos.”. Tip: If the HEIC file doesn’t open in the Photos app, right-click the HEIC file and select Open With > Photos. The Photos app will tell you that ...
WebJun 16, 2024 · The problem still exist. When select photo directly from photo gallery on iOS upload function will not work on contact form7. As it seems not detecting file type. The work around is to have photo save to file and upload it that way. Yes HEIC file type is setup and works without issue in desktop. Issue only exist on iOS.
